How they compare
Eswatini currently reports 45.5% against 45.1% in Niger, a difference of 0.4%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 18 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Niger ahead.
Eswatini ranks 72nd and Niger ranks 73rd of 97 countries.
Niger has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Eswatini | Niger |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 29.5% | 30.4% | 0.9% | Niger |
| 2010s | 41.8% | 42.9% | 1.1% | Niger |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
